Bank Negara Malaysia’s Monetary Policy Committee has decided to maintain the Overnight Policy Rate at 3% as the current monetary policy stance remains supportive of the economy and is consistent with the current assessment of the inflation and growth prospect.
On the Malaysian economy, the central bank said the latest indicators point towards higher economic activity in the first quarter of 2024, driven by resilient domestic expenditure and a positive turnaround in exports. “The growth outlook is subject to downside risks from weakerthan-expected external demand, and larger declines in commodity production,” said the central bank.
BNM pointed out that the ringgit currently does not reflect Malaysia’s economic fundamentals and growth prospects.
